Nomura International Core Equity R6 Overview
Nomura International Core Equity R6 (IINCX) is an actively managed International Equity Foreign Large Blend fund. Nomura launched the fund in 2014.
The investment seeks to provide capital growth and appreciation. The fund seeks to achieve its objective by investing, under normal circumstances, at least 80% of its net assets, plus the amount of any borrowings for investment purposes, in equity securities (80% policy). It will invest primarily in common stocks of non-U.S. companies, which may include companies located or operating in developed or emerging markets.

Assets Under Management
The fund has $98 million in total assets, which is below the $2 billion average for the Foreign Large Blend category. Normally, lower assets under management translates to higher average expense ratios, and greater total assets are desired. However, for some investment categories, such as small-cap investing, it may be difficult for the manager to fully employ the desired active strategy if assets grow too large or too quickly.
IINCX Performance and Fees
The expense ratio measures how much of a fund’s assets are used for administrative expenses and operating expenses, including adviser fees and fees for the transfer agent and custodial services. The Nomura International Core Equity R6 expense ratio is above average compared to funds in the Foreign Large Blend category. Nomura International Core Equity R6 has an expense ratio of 0.66%, which is 30% lower than its category average, making the fund expense ratio grade a B. While it is difficult to predict returns, it is known that high annual expense ratios reduce your rate of return, and excessive fees are difficult to overcome. Active management normally comes with higher expense ratios than passive index management. Certain investment categories such as small company and foreign also normally have higher expense ratios. It is best to compare fund expense ratios against the category averages for meaningful assessments.
High portfolio turnover can translate to higher expenses and lower aftertax returns. Nomura International Core Equity R6 has a portfolio turnover rate of 108%, indicating that holds its assets around 0.0 years. By way of comparison, the average portfolio turnover is 62% for the Foreign Large Blend category.
